Law
Laws are spider webs through which the big flies pass and the little ones get caught.
- Honoré De Balzac
Promises were like laws; smart men knew when to break both.
- C. J. Hill
The only stable state is the one in which all men are equal before the law.
- Aristotle
The more laws and order are made prominent, the more thieves and robbers there will be.
- Lao Tzu
Lawyers are the only persons in whom ignorance of the law is not punished.
- Jeremy Bentham
Laws are silent in times of war.
- Marcus Tullius Cicero
Nothing is more destructive of respect for the government and the law of the land than passing laws which cannot be enforced.
- Albert Einstein
Good laws make it easier to do right and harder to do wrong.
- William Ewart Gladstone
Errors do not cease to be errors simply because they’re ratified into law.
- E. A. Bucchianeri
Sometimes it seems that those with the greatest disregard for our laws are the same people in charge of creating or enforcing them.
- Steve Maraboli
